Change the axes, the numbers change, the arrow does not. |0⟩ and |1⟩ are one basis. |+⟩ and |−⟩ are another.

In English

The grid you measure against can rotate. The arrow stays put; the numbers change. Quantum |0⟩ and |1⟩ are one grid. |+⟩ and |−⟩ are the same space, different grid.

A basis is a named pair of axes. Coordinates are “how much of each axis.” Change the axes, keep the arrow: the names update, the geometry does not.

|0⟩,|1⟩ versus |+⟩,|−⟩ is a 45° rotation of the question you ask, not a change of the state. Same lab, complex length-1 vectors.
